我有一个表格,其电话号码列的定义为 - 准备就绪 - FLOAT!将FLOAT列隐藏到VARCHAR
我想将其更改为varchar。
我的问题是,我可以即时更改类型,还是必须创建另一列然后复制/转换(第二个选项会中断已使用当前列的某些代码段,以及找到他们可能是一个挑战)。
谢谢!
我有一个表格,其电话号码列的定义为 - 准备就绪 - FLOAT!将FLOAT列隐藏到VARCHAR
我想将其更改为varchar。
我的问题是,我可以即时更改类型,还是必须创建另一列然后复制/转换(第二个选项会中断已使用当前列的某些代码段,以及找到他们可能是一个挑战)。
谢谢!
我认为你需要添加新的列并复制现有的数据,然后删除旧的列。
或者创建一个临时列,复制现有的数据。删除旧列。使用相同的名称重新创建旧列,但使用正确的类型,将数据复制到新的旧列中。删除临时列 – Soader03 2012-04-19 14:01:15
Avada,但那不是我的希拉。 – Amarundo 2012-04-23 12:16:02
有任何这些方法的帮助? – Har 2012-04-19 19:04:35